
Adam Lambert announces new Nile Rodgers collaboration "Roses" for next week
Adam Lambert has announced his new single "Roses" is arriving next week, and it features Nile Rodgers.
Just before turning 38, Adam Lambert decided to surprise fans with an early birthday gift - news of his next single.
Lambert posted the single artwork on Instagram yesterday (28 January), revealing it'll be titled "Roses", and it features the legendary Nile Rodgers.

Rodgers commented on Lambert's post, writing, "True artistic, spiritual and humanly love. Whenever one of us calls the other, we’ve always got each other’s back! Love and good luck with it!"
The new single, which arrives next week, will be the first time Lambert and Rodgers have worked together since Avicii's "Lay Me Down" track from 2013.
